Understanding the Transformation of Language in Online News Media The Shift from Traditional Journalism to Digital Expression
The language of online news media has undergone a remarkable transformation over the past few decades. Unlike traditional print journalism, which emphasized formal tone, structured narratives, and strict editorial standards, digital news platforms prioritize immediacy, accessibility, and engagement. This shift has led to the adoption of a more conversational and concise style of writing. Online readers often skim content rather than read every word, which encourages journalists to use shorter sentences, simpler vocabulary, and impactful phrasing. As a result, the language used in online news must strike a balance between clarity and speed while still maintaining credibility.
The Role of Audience-Centric Language in Digital News
Online news media language is heavily influenced by its audience. Writers tailor their tone and vocabulary to suit diverse readers across different regions, age groups, and educational backgrounds. This audience-centric approach has led to the use of inclusive language, relatable expressions, and culturally relevant references. Therefore, journalists must avoid overly complex jargon and instead focus on clarity and universal understanding.
The Characteristics of Online News Media Language Conciseness and Clarity as Core Principles
One of the defining features of online news language is its brevity. Readers prefer quick access to information, which has led to the development of concise writing styles. Headlines are crafted to capture attention instantly, often using powerful keywords and emotional triggers. The body of the article follows a clear and direct structure, ensuring that essential information is delivered efficiently. This emphasis on clarity helps readers grasp key points without unnecessary effort.
The Use of Informal and Conversational Tone
Online news articles frequently adopt a conversational tone to engage readers more effectively. This style creates a sense of connection between the writer and the audience. While maintaining professionalism, journalists may use everyday language, contractions, and even rhetorical questions to make the content more relatable. This shift reflects the changing expectations of modern readers, who prefer content that feels approachable rather than overly formal.
Integration of Multimedia Language Elements
Digital news is not limited to text alone. The language of online media often integrates multimedia elements such as images, videos, infographics, and hyperlinks. Writers must consider how their words complement these elements. Captions, subtitles, and visual descriptions play a crucial role in enhancing the overall message. This integration requires a new form of linguistic adaptability, where text and visuals work together to convey information effectively.
The Impact of Technology on News Language Influence of Social Media Platforms on Writing Style
Social media has significantly shaped the language of online news. Platforms like microblogging and networking sites encourage brevity and immediacy, influencing how news is written and shared. Journalists often adapt their language to fit character limits and audience expectations on these platforms. This has led to the rise of catchy headlines, hashtags, and simplified sentence structures that can quickly capture attention and encourage sharing.
Search Engine Optimization and Keyword Usage
Another important aspect of online news language is the strategic use of keywords. Writers incorporate relevant terms to improve visibility on search engines. This practice, known as search optimization, affects how articles are structured and worded. While keywords are essential for discoverability, journalists must ensure that their use does not compromise the quality or readability of the content. Effective online writing seamlessly integrates keywords without disrupting the natural flow of language.
Automation and Artificial Intelligence in News Writing
Advancements in technology have introduced automated tools and artificial intelligence into the field of journalism. These tools assist in generating news reports, analyzing data, and even suggesting language improvements. As a result, the language of online news is becoming more standardized in certain areas. However, human creativity and critical thinking remain essential for producing meaningful and engaging content.
Challenges in Maintaining Quality and Credibility The Risk of Sensationalism and Clickbait Language
The competitive nature of online media has led to the widespread use of sensational language designed to attract clicks. While this approach can increase traffic, it often compromises journalistic integrity. Exaggerated headlines and misleading phrases can erode trust among readers. Maintaining a balance between engaging language and factual accuracy is a major challenge for online news platforms.
Ensuring Accuracy in Rapid Reporting Environments
The demand for real-time updates puts pressure on journalists to publish quickly. This urgency can lead to errors in language, grammar, or factual reporting. Ensuring accuracy while maintaining speed requires careful editing and verification processes. Clear and precise language is essential to avoid misunderstandings and misinformation.
Addressing Language Diversity and Inclusivity
Online news platforms reach a global audience, making language diversity an important consideration. Writers must be mindful of cultural sensitivities and avoid language that may be offensive or exclusionary. Inclusive language promotes equality and ensures that content resonates with a wide range of readers. This aspect of online news language reflects the broader social responsibility of journalism.
